Baby Shower FavorsA great way to say thank you to your guests is to purchase or create your own baby shower favors. There are tons of ideas for baby shower favors, so we will list the most popular ones here based on our research. This is a very cost effective way to say thank you to your guests. Guests will also appreciate the time and creativity that went into creating such favors. One of the easiest things to do is to buy a favor container, like a mini baby bottle, organza bag, or cellophane bag. Then fill the container with candy and apply a personalized tag if desired for a nice personal touch. Another idea is to go to a bath and body or candle store. Buy something blue or pink and then print out your own baby shower label. There are tons of great ideas for making your own favors, particularly if you are skilled in crafts. 2) Baby shower candle favors - Themed candles are a wonderful keepsake for your guests. Even if they don't use candles, some candles can make excellent decorations for any home. The candles can be themed for added effect. Getting candles that are blue or pink is the simplest way to go, but some places also sell candles that are shaped like teddy bears, rocking horses, and other baby themes. 3) Baby shower chocolate favor - Anything edible is something that any guest will appreciate and chocolate tops the list in popularity for edible items. The most common item are chocolate cigars and personalized chocolate bars with 'It's a boy or girl' on the wrapper. Some specialty chocolate shops can also make chocolate pacifiers and carriages. 4) Personalized baby shower favor - Personalized favors are very popular and make your baby shower unique for your guests. The simplest form of personalization is to place an item, like designer soap, in a cello bag and then attach a personalized tag or label. More expensive options including engraving names and dates into glasses, candles, or other items. 5) Candy baby shower favor - Baby shower candy is also popular, especially if other kids are in attendance. Bubble gum cigars are a common favorite. Sour bottle pops and pacifiers as well as other typical candy favorites in a themed container, like a baby bottle are also used quite often. 6) Baby Picture Frames Favors - If the baby is already born, then a mini picture frame with a picture of the newborn baby makes a lovely keepsake. If not, the frame can still make a nice keepsake. 7) Baby shower cookies - Cookies are another delicious baby shower favor. There are some bakeries that will create gourmet cookies in the shape of carriages or baby bottles. Check your local phone book for bakeries and you will likely find one that can create cookies and other pastries to suit your needs. 8) Soap baby shower favor - Soap favors are popular and a great usable favor for your guests. Oftentimes, soaps are shaped like teddy bears, rubber ducks, or other animals. 9) Save the date magnet baby shower favors - If you are looking for an affordable favor, magnet favors are the way to go. Magnets can often be personalized and will remind your guests of your special occasion for years to come. 10) Cookie cutter baby shower favors - Cookie cutters shaped like teddy bears and ducks are not uncommon. These favors wrapped in a cello bag with a personalized tag look great. Although these are the top ten favors, feel free to use your creativity when shopping for or creating your own unique baby shower favors. |
